OSCE Forum for Security Cooperation Wednesday held a meeting devoted to the activity of the Azerbaijan National Agency for Mine Action (ANAMA) in Vienna, Austria.
The meeting attended by OSCE member countries’ permanent representatives, started with the demonstration of a documentary on the activity of ANAMA.
ANAMA Director Nazim Ismayilov spoke of the organization’s purposes, principles and directions of activity.
He noted territories with mine poses threat to the people’s life residing there, with preventing economic development.
According to Mr. Ismayilov, successful implementation of Saloglu project which aims to clear explosive devices in Akstafa region of Azerbaijan is underway.
